How much do candle packaging j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 30, 2026, the average hourly pay for candle packaging in the United States is $18.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.35 and $19.71 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a typical workday look like for someone in Candle Packaging?

A typical workday in Candle Packaging involves inspecting candles for quality, carefully wrapping and labeling each item, and organizing them for shipment or storage. Team members may also be responsible for preparing packaging materials, operating simple machinery, and recording inventory data. The pace can be steady or fast depending on order volumes, and employees usually work as part of a larger production or shipping team. This role often requires standing for extended periods and collaborating with colleagues to meet daily targets and maintain a clean, organized work area.

What is a Candle Packaging job?

A Candle Packaging job involves preparing candles for sale by wrapping, labeling, and boxing them according to company standards. Workers may inspect candles for defects, ensure correct labeling, and pack products for shipping. This job often requires attention to detail, good hand-eye coordination, and the ability to work efficiently in a team or production setting.
